Improved CDR Modelling, Fuel Markets, and Inventory Compatibility
premise 2.4.7
This release substantially improves carbon-dioxide-removal modelling, corrects fuel-market supplier handling, and adds several inventory and ecoinvent compatibility fixes.
Highlights
Carbon dioxide removal
- Scale electricity and heat/fuel inputs independently using carrier-specific IAM efficiency signals, while leaving
material inputs and biosphere flows unchanged. - Apply practical lower bounds to DAC energy requirements and split shared IAM production volumes between carrier-
specific DAC routes to prevent double counting. - Expand CDR mappings for IMAGE, REMIND, REMIND-EU, MESSAGE, WITCH, and GCAM, including compatibility with legacy IMAGE
Carbon Capturevariables. - Add regionalized eucalyptus and poplar/willow afforestation routes for ecoinvent 3.11 and newer.
- Add a mapped cement MEA capture-and-storage activity representing one kilogram of non-fossil CO₂ stored.
- Harmonize wood BECCS, biomethane SMR+CCS, biomass-fermentation CCS, and cement capture inventories as host-excluding capture and storage modules.
- Add hydrogen-heated DAC variants and improve CDR reporting, logging, classifications, and SimaPro export metadata.
- Fix fresh imports of the coastal enhanced-weathering inventory.
Fuel markets and transformations
- Correct cutoff fuel markets so exchanges to waste-treatment suppliers use the waste-convention sign after share normalization.
- Exclude used-cooking-oil biodiesel with CCS from consequential diesel marginal mixes.
- Deduplicate regionalized suppliers and consolidate duplicate technosphere exchanges in generated markets.
- Update REMIND chemical-sector mappings to use final energy excluding non-energy use.
Inventories and ecoinvent compatibility
-
Revise the wave-energy inventory to correct machining quantities, vessel operations, component transport,
manufacturing inputs, unsupported capital goods, and end-of-life assumptions; also fix previously unlinked exchanges. -
Preserve activity classifications in runtime caches and restore them when loading legacy caches.
-
Make consequential blacklist replacement locations ecoinvent-version aware.
-
Add backward migration from monoethanolamine in ecoinvent 3.11 inventories to the methyldiethanolamine supplier
available in ecoinvent 3.10. -
Load afforestation inventories only for ecoinvent 3.11 and newer.
-
Avoid a false transport-validation failure for hydrogen transport datasets.
